Sylviane Cannio
Master Certified Coach ICF since 2009, Master Practitioner EMCC and accredited supervisor ESIA/EMCC, Sylviane Cannio is one of the pioneers of coaching in Belgium and immediately became part of the ICF at its creation in 2002. She supports senior executives in the field of strategy and alignment as well as individuals in their personal and professional development. She is a specialist in transition processes. As an ontological coach, she developed the ability to dig into emotions without falling into psychotherapy and created her own models for managing emotions, life transitions and grief. And she is passionate about the challenge that many people face, which is learning to love themselves unconditionally, which is the theme of her last book published this Summer in French on Amazon – Le jour où je me suis enfin aimée. As a coach mentor and supervisor, she has been supporting coaches for years, especially through supervision of team coaches and helping PCC coaches getting their MCC credential. She was President of ICF Belgium in 2004-2006 and organizer of the 2006 European Coaching Conference in Brussels. She was elected as a member of the ICF Global Board of Directors (2008-2010) and became Vice President of ICF Global in 2010. She was one of the founders of the Regional Advisory Council for Europe, Middle East and Africa, of which she was a member from 2014 to 2016. Her books have been translated into several languages. "Coaching Excellence” written with Viviane Launer encompasses 14 coaching cases with their tools and is in its third edition. It exists in English, French, Spanish and Russian. And she co-wrote three other books, in French or in English.
